Of course breakfast is the obvious choice, spread thick on toast it a wonderfully zingy way to start the day but for something a bit different why not try my Sticky Grapefruit Drizzle Cake. It’s easy, super tasty and works every time!
What you’ll need
For the cake
- 3 tbsp Duerr’s Grapefruit Marmalade
- 3 Eggs
- 175g Softened Butter
- 175g Caster Sugar
- 175g Flour
For the topping
- 1 tbsp Duerr’s Grapefruit Marmalade
- The juice of one lemon
- Icing Sugar
In the oven
Method
- Preheat oven to 170c and prepare a cake tin.
- Cream together butter and sugar.
- Mix in the three eggs.
- Add the Marmalade and mix in until fairly smooth.
- Finally stir in the flour until you have a smooth batter.
- Pour into the cake tin and bake for 50 minutes.
- Once baked remove from oven and leave to cool in tin for approx 10 minutes whilst you make the topping.
- Add the marmalade to the juice of one lemon and microwave for 20-30 seconds until the marmalade mixes into the lemon juice to form a sauce. It will be bit lumpy but that doesn’t matter.
- Mix in icing sugar to taste.
- Turn the cake out onto a plate and whilst warm use a fork to prick lots of small holes into the top of the cake.
- Cover with the sticky drizzle mix and leave to cool.
